Political entities such as nations or cities are formal regions, and economic regions, such as the Corn Belt or a manufacturing region, are formal regions based on human characteristics. The Lilatilakam, a fourteenth-century text, dealt with grammar and poetics and was composed in Manipravalam literally, diamonds and corals referring to the two languages namely Sanskrit and the regional language.
